Self Awareness and Personal Development available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Personal development is integral to much counselling and psychotherapy training. Self-awareness and critical reflection are also vital for developing effective therapeutic relationships. This uniquely focused sourcebook offers a fascinating range of approaches to the challenging and sometimes elusive task of self-development and self understanding. This textbook begins by introducing four core ways of seeing the 'self': as multiple, contextual, open to change, and always in relation to the 'other', and finishes by bringing together a range of specialist practitioners to explore different pathways to self understanding. Self Awareness and Personal Development provides hands-on resources for the ongoing project of exploring the self. It is an invaluable text for students, trainees and practitioners in counselling and psychotherapy.

This integrative volume brings together leading social scientists to present diverse perspectives on the emergence, development, and practical role of self-awareness. Shedding light on the fundamental question of how human beings come to understand who we are--in relation to ourselves, to others, and to the broader world--the book does justice to the complexity of its subject while remaining accessible to readers in a wide range of disciplines. Chapters cover such topics as developmental and evolutionary aspects of self-awareness; the self, consciousness, and theory of mind; and connections between self-awareness and social, affective, academic, and neuropsychological functioning.
